This guide provides a pictorial walkthrough of installing a classic, analog Closed-Circuit Television (CCTV) system. While modern IP-based systems are prevalent, understanding the fundamentals of older analog systems remains valuable for maintenance, troubleshooting, and appreciating the history of security technology. This guide focuses on a simple four-camera setup, but the principles can be scaled for larger systems. Safety precautions should always be observed throughout the installation process. Step 1: Planning and Preparation

[Image: A diagram showing the planned camera locations, cable routes, and the location of the DVR/VCR. Arrows indicate cable runs. Labels clearly identify cameras (Camera 1, Camera 2, etc.), DVR/VCR, and power sources.]

Before beginning, carefully plan your camera placements. Consider areas requiring surveillance, blind spots, and potential obstructions. Determine the optimal cable routes minimizing visible wiring and damage to property. This involves identifying entry points for cables into walls and ceilings. You'll need to choose between coaxial cable (for analog video) and power cables. Estimate the total cable length needed and purchase accordingly, adding extra for slack. Gather necessary tools (see Step 6). This planning stage is crucial for a clean and efficient installation.

Step 2: Running the Cables

[Image: A close-up photo showing a person carefully running coaxial cable through conduit or along a wall. Safety glasses and appropriate clothing are visible.]

Carefully run the coaxial cables from each camera location to the DVR/VCR. Ideally, use conduit (protective tubing) to protect the cables from damage and for a neater installation. Secure cables with cable ties at regular intervals. If running cables through walls or ceilings, always drill pilot holes to avoid damaging the cables. Label each cable to avoid confusion during connections. Remember to consider power cabling for each camera, typically using a separate power cable or a power supply with multiple outputs.

Step 3: Mounting the Cameras

[Image: A sequence of photos showing a camera being mounted on a wall using different mounting brackets. One photo shows the camera’s connection to the coaxial cable.]

Mount the cameras securely in their chosen locations. Use appropriate mounting brackets depending on the camera type and surface. Ensure the cameras are level and have a clear view of the intended surveillance area. Adjust the camera lens for optimal focus and viewing angle. Carefully connect the coaxial cable and power cable to the camera, ensuring tight connections. Properly seal any openings to prevent moisture ingress.

Step 4: Connecting to the DVR/VCR

[Image: A photo of the rear of a DVR/VCR showing the labeled BNC connectors and power connections. Each coaxial cable is clearly connected to a corresponding connector.]

Connect each coaxial cable from the cameras to the corresponding BNC connectors on the DVR/VCR. These connectors are usually color-coded or numbered for easy identification. Ensure a secure connection to avoid signal loss. Connect the power supply to the DVR/VCR and plug it into a grounded outlet. This is a critical step, so double-check all connections.

Step 5: Configuring the DVR/VCR

[Image: A screenshot of the DVR/VCR user interface, showing camera settings and display options. The screenshot highlights the menu options for configuring each camera individually.]

Power on the DVR/VCR and configure the settings according to the manufacturer's instructions. This may involve setting the date and time, adjusting camera settings (brightness, contrast, etc.), and configuring recording schedules. Test each camera to ensure it is displaying correctly and recording footage. Familiarize yourself with the DVR/VCR's interface and recording options. Many older DVRs and VCRs had limited functionalities compared to their modern counterparts.

Step 6: Essential Tools and Materials

[Image: A photo showing all the essential tools and materials laid out – coaxial cable, BNC connectors, cable ties, drill, screwdriver, level, mounting brackets, etc.]

Before starting, ensure you have the following: Coaxial cable (RG-59 or RG-6), BNC connectors, BNC crimping tool, cable ties, drill with appropriate drill bits, screwdriver, level, mounting brackets (suitable for cameras and surfaces), wire strippers, electrical tape, power cables, DVR/VCR, and cameras. You may also need conduit and conduit fittings for a more professional installation.

Step 7: Testing and Troubleshooting

[Image: A photo showing someone monitoring the DVR/VCR screen, reviewing footage from all four cameras.]

After completing the installation, thoroughly test the system. Check each camera’s image quality, ensure recording functionality, and test the night vision capabilities (if applicable). If you encounter problems, systematically troubleshoot the system, checking connections, power supplies, and cable integrity. Consult the DVR/VCR's manual and the camera manuals for further assistance. Common issues include loose connections, faulty cables, or power supply problems.
